What is the Confirmed Bugatti La Voiture Noire Price?
The official, confirmed price of the Bugatti La Voiture Noire stands at a breathtaking figure. At the time of its unveiling and sale, the hypercar was sold for a pre-tax price of €11 million (approximately $12.5 million). However, once local taxes and fees were applied, the final, total price paid by the buyer soared to an estimated €16.7 million, or approximately $18.9 million USD. This monumental figure instantly cemented its place as one of the most expensive new cars ever created, a title it continues to hold years after its debut at the 2019 Geneva Motor Show.
- Ex-Tax Price: €11 million / ~$12.5 million
- Final Price (Estimated): €16.7 million / ~$18.9 million
- Production: One-of-one (1/1)
- Status: Delivered to its owner in 2021 after two years of development.
The vehicle’s value is derived from its unique status. It is a one-off (1 of 1) creation, meaning no other car will ever share its exact design or name, making it a truly unrepeatable piece of automotive history.
Who Owns the Bugatti La Voiture Noire? The Ultimate Secret
Perhaps the only thing more famous than the La Voiture Noire's price is the mystery of its owner. Bugatti has maintained a strict code of silence regarding the buyer's identity, a common practice for their most exclusive projects.
Initial speculation suggested the buyer was former Volkswagen Group chairman Ferdinand Piëch, who commissioned the car. However, other prominent figures, including football superstar Cristiano Ronaldo, were also rumored to be the owner. To this day, the identity of the person who paid nearly $19 million for the black car remains unconfirmed by Bugatti.
The secrecy surrounding the owner further elevates the car's legendary status, transforming it from a mere purchase into an almost mythical object of desire, accessible only to a select few who value privacy as much as performance.
A Tribute to the Lost Legend: The Type 57 SC Atlantic
The La Voiture Noire is not just a modern hypercar; it is a profound piece of Bugatti heritage. It was conceived as a 21st-century tribute to the legendary Bugatti Type 57 SC Atlantic, specifically the second of four produced, which was personally owned by company founder Jean Bugatti.
This original "Black Car" vanished during World War II and has been lost ever since, giving it the status of the "Holy Grail" of automotive collecting. The La Voiture Noire's design is a modern reinterpretation of the Atlantic's flowing, streamlined body and its iconic dorsal seam, though the new car is mid-engined, unlike its front-engined inspiration.

The Monstrous W16 Engine and Performance
The La Voiture Noire is powered by the same formidable engine found in the Chiron and Divo: an 8.0-liter Quad-Turbocharged W16 engine. This engineering marvel delivers mind-boggling performance figures that justify its hypercar status:
- Engine: 8.0L Quad-Turbocharged W16
- Horsepower: 1,500 PS (1,479 hp)
- Torque: 1,600 Nm (1,180 lb-ft)
- Transmission: 7-Speed Dual-Clutch Automatic
- Drivetrain: All-Wheel Drive (AWD)
- 0-60 mph: Approximately 2.4 seconds
- Top Speed: Estimated 260 mph (420 km/h)
While the engine's core is familiar, the La Voiture Noire's focus was not purely on setting top speed records like the Chiron Super Sport 300+. Instead, its engineering was dedicated to achieving a perfect blend of high-speed stability and grand touring comfort, wrapped in a unique coachbuilt shell.
Exclusive Design Entities and Features
The true value of the La Voiture Noire lies in its bespoke design, a process of modern coachbuilding perfected at Bugatti's Molsheim facility.
The car’s body is made entirely of visible carbon fiber, finished with a unique clearcoat that Bugatti calls "Black Carbon Glossy." This finish gives the car its deep, obsidian appearance. Distinctive features include a dramatically elongated nose, a single-piece, curved LED taillight strip that wraps around the entire rear, and six exhaust tips—a direct nod to the Type 57 SC Atlantic.
Even the unique alloy wheels and the aggressive styling of the wide horseshoe grille were custom-designed for this single vehicle, ensuring that every angle screams exclusivity and historical reverence.
La Voiture Noire vs. The Bugatti Family (Chiron and Divo)
To understand the La Voiture Noire's place in the modern Bugatti hierarchy, it must be compared to its siblings, the Chiron and the track-focused Divo.
| Model | Price (Approx.) | Production Run | Focus |
|---|---|---|---|
| La Voiture Noire | $18.9 Million | 1 of 1 | Heritage, Grand Touring, Exclusivity |
| Chiron | $3 Million | 500 Units | Top Speed, Luxury, All-Round Performance |
| Divo | $5.8 Million | 40 Units | Handling, Downforce, Track Capability |
While the Chiron is the volume model (if 500 units can be called volume) and the Divo is the limited-edition track weapon, the La Voiture Noire stands apart. It is a statement of artistic intent, prioritizing design, historical narrative, and unparalleled rarity over raw performance metrics. Its multi-million dollar premium over the Divo and Chiron is the price paid for owning a piece of history that is fundamentally irreplaceable.
